Instantaneous Ray Tracing Advancements

Real-time ray tracing represents a watershed moment in computer graphics, enabling animators to visualise complex lighting scenarios immediately rather than waiting for lengthy processing times. This technological advancement has significantly sped up production workflows, enabling artists to make creative decisions with immediate visual feedback. The capacity for viewing production-ready illumination in live preview transforms how animators execute their work, fostering enhanced creative authority and facilitating increasingly sophisticated visual storytelling.

The implications of real-time ray tracing extend beyond simple technical performance, profoundly altering the creative workflow itself. Studios can now work quickly on visual concepts, experimenting with lighting designs and environmental atmospherics that would formerly demanded significant computational resources. This direct access has given creative teams greater freedom to develop more complex narrative approaches, delivering visually refined stories that challenge the expectations of what audiences demand from animation.

3D Capture Technology

Volumetric capture constitutes a transformative evolution in how three-dimensional performance data is captured and applied. Unlike traditional marker-based systems, volumetric capture documents entire environments and performances as three-dimensional point clouds, providing remarkable creative freedom. This technique allows creative teams to move cameras, control lighting, and navigate spaces from virtually any perspective, reshaping post-production workflows and creative decision-making processes.

The applications of volumetric capture reach well beyond conventional character work. Studios are utilising this technology to record sophisticated interactions between several actors, environmental elements, and intricate physical phenomena. The resulting information furnishes animators with extensive spatial detail, permitting them to create more convincing exchanges and sophisticated visual narratives that would be considerably more challenging using standard motion capture approaches.
